Stefan Brantschen has been Deputy Head of Department at SECO since 2023. He oversees the political and strategic work in the area of Economic Development and Cooperation. Prior to this position, he worked as a Policy Advisor for four years, where he was involved in the development of Switzerland’s strategy for International Cooperation. Before joining SECO in 2019, he participated in the Mercator Fellowship Program for graduates, focusing on various aspects of private sector development in North Africa, including work with the World Bank and GIZ. Previously, he worked in the fields of politics and economics at the Swiss representation in Japan and also worked for a non-profit organization in Bern on sustainable supply chains. Stefan obtained a Master’s degree in International Affairs from the Graduate Institute of International and Development Studies in Geneva. He studied political science, economics, and public law at the University of Zurich, with two semesters abroad at the Fletcher School of Law and Diplomacy in Boston and Sciences Po in Bordeaux.
